KMB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2019 in Review

1,491 of the 4,561 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Kimberly-Clark (KMB) for Q3 2019, worth a combined $35.5B — up 5.1% from $33.8B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 96 funds opened new KMB positions and 81 closed out — a net gain of 15 holders — while 507 added to existing stakes and 599 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Lazard Asset Management, adding an estimated $223M. The largest seller was Federated Hermes, cutting an estimated $279M.
